Default tuning problem

I have a nelson tune. After about 5 pcm's and still getting KR, we switched to an 02 pcm. As soon as I put on the 02 my engine would die everytime I get ready to stop. Nelson thought it didn't take the upload properly so he sent me another one. Still doing the same thing. He wanted me to check for a vaccuum leak but I didn't find anything. When I first crank it up it idles fine. I have to hold the gas at 1000 rpms to keep it from going dead when I stop. My ltrims also have a big difference between both sides. At cruise its 15.6 and 0.0. At WOT its 9.3 and 7.2. Nelson told me that at 65 mph my timing should be between 32-40 but I only see about 25-29. I also lost 3-4 mpg going to the 02 pcm. Anybody got an idea whats causing this? I now regret not buying the hptuners and doing it myself. I just got my tune from him last week and had the same problem. I had the guys @ F-Body Central here in Baltimore do the install. After installing the PCM my 06 Denali did the same thing. The owner Jason plugged in his HP Tunners and noticed that the Nelson program would not hold a strong map sensor reading. He switched my map out with another truck in the shop and still the same reading. We put the old PCM in & it was back up to normal readings at idle. I think it should read in the 30's and the Nelson 1 was @ 13 - 14 on the map reading. He thinks it was a error in the pcm. Allen sent out another and bingo.
